Tool flange
restriction example
In this example, an X-Y-plane is created with an offset of 300mm along the
positive Z-axis with reference to the base feature.
The Z-axis of the plane can be thought of as “pointing” towards the
restricted area.
If the safety plane is needed on e.g., the surface of a table, rotate the plane
3.142 rad or 180° around either the X- or Y-axis so the restricted area is
under the table.
(TIP: Change the display of rotation from “Rotation Vector [rad]” to “RPY
[°]”)
If needed it is possible to offset the plane in either positive or negative Z-
direction later in the safety settings.
When satisfied with the position of the plane, tap OK.
